Kota, Rajasthan — A man has been detained in Kota after allegedly issuing threats to shoot senior Congress leader Rahul Gandhi and other Members of Parliament from the party, police officials said on Saturday.
According to Tejaswani Gautam, Superintendent of Police (SP), Kota, the police took suo motu action after becoming aware of the threatening communication and swiftly moved to detain the accused.

🚨 Threat Allegedly Issued
Police sources said the accused allegedly made threatening remarks targeting Rahul Gandhi and other Congress MPs. The nature of the threat prompted immediate attention from local law enforcement agencies.
Although officials have not publicly disclosed the exact platform or medium through which the threat was conveyed, they confirmed that the message was considered serious enough to warrant prompt intervention.
👮 Swift Police Action
SP Tejaswani Gautam told PTI that the police:
Took suo motu cognisance of the matter.
Identified and traced the individual.
Detained him at the Borkheda police station in Kota for questioning.
“The accused has been detained and is being interrogated. Appropriate legal action will follow based on the findings of the investigation,” the SP said.
Authorities are verifying whether the individual acted alone or had any affiliations that may raise broader security concerns.
🔍 Investigation Underway
Police are currently examining:
The intent behind the threat.
The accused’s background and possible criminal history.
Whether the threat was made impulsively or as part of a larger plan.
Digital devices and communication records for evidence.
